Eight great quotes and proverbs

1.There is no connection between the political ideas of our educated class and the deep places of the imagination.-Lionel Trilling
2.You can't make pancakes without breaking eggs.-Spanish proverb
3.Happiness is when what you think,what you say ,and what you do are in harmony.-Mahatma Gandhi
4.You can't force anyone to love you or lend you money.-Jewish proverb
5.The trouble with nude dancing is that not everything stops when the music stops.-Dancer and choreographer Robert Helpmann
6.The worse the passage the more welcome the port.-English proverb
7.About the most originality that any writer can hope to achieve honestly is to steal with good judgment.-Josh Billings
8.With the gift of listening comes the gift of healing.-Catherine De Hueck
